Philippians 3:13 & Matthew 6:34 - Live Today For Jesus

Phil 3:13 (NLT)  No, dear friends, I am still not all I should be, but I am
focusing all my energies on this one thing: Forgetting the past and looking
forward to what lies ahead,

Mat 6:34 (NLT)  "So don't worry about tomorrow, for tomorrow will bring its
own worries. Today's trouble is enough for today.

Live In The Present
It has been said that the depressed person lives in the past. The obsessive
person lives for tomorrow. The healthy person lives in today. Where do you
live?
Those who choose to dwell in the past tend to focus on "shoulds" and
"coulds." What should they have done? What could they have done differently?
Some people look at their pasts, assume the future is going to be the same
way, and give up. True, some have had difficult past experiences, but God is
in the present and can make a difference.
We can deal with the past in the sense that we can forgive people and
forgive ourselves, but we cannot live the past over. This is not to say we
are to ignore the past. Some people figure they must never think about the
past; if they do, it must mean they have not forgiven those who hurt them.
This negative rigidity usually indicates that they really have not worked
through the pain to choose forgiveness. When this is the case, the patterns
from the past generally repeat in the present and. future. When people
"gloss over" the past, they get mired in bitterness,
The goal is not to push the past from our memories but to get to the place
where we are not embittered by it, where we do not dwell on it or let it
control us. Dr. Verle Bell  [Passages Of Life SB]
